    ABOUT DRESSRELIEF
    My name is Mariel, and I started getting into fashion in the past few years and am learning so much about it. I'm drawn to fashion as I believe it is an art form that not only allows individuals to express themselves but also creates a history and record of different time periods and generations. I've had a lot of fun learning how to put together outfits and use different styles to tell a story through the way I dress. I started this channel to share what I learn along my fashion journey and hopefully help others learn and find their style as well.

    @kenneth1366 2 года назад +1

    I think the main two i wanna mix are dark academia and 90s grunge
    It helps theyre both more "masculine" aesthetics and darker color
    But they have quite different silhouettes ti them

    • @dressrelief
      @dressrelief  2 года назад +3

      Oooh i think you could probably go for a more “chaotic academia” look with dark academia basics but messier silhouettes (like a button up shirt but left half buttoned or half tucked for example) and take advantage of plaid being a common pattern in both aesthetics! Maybe wear plaid trousers/bottoms with a turtleneck but to make it more casual/grungey throw on a denim jacket
